Boone Hall Farms Pumpkin Patch

When:  Every Friday – Saturday, September 27th through October 27th, 2024
10 AM – 5 PM

Where: Boone Hall Farms
1235 Long Point Road
Mount Pleasant, SC 29464

Submitted by: Deana

Details: Head to Boone Hall Farms for their Pumpkin Patch, a 28-year-old tradition that has grown into one of the largest fall festivals in South Carolina. From a corn maze and pig races to pony rides and pumpkins, it’s a full day of family-friendly fun on the farm.
